상세 컨텐츠

본문 제목

Notion 날짜 반복 자동 설정하기 (수식설명 + 템플릿공유)

Notion tips 노션사용팁

by KSBOX1030 2022. 1. 25. 14:35

본문

노션에서 이벤트를 주기적으로 반복 작업하고 싶습니다.

 

네, 그렇지요~

수식을 이용하면 된다는데...

 

제가 수식을 이해하고 입맛대로 만드려니 비슷한듯 다르니~ 시간이 좀 걸리더군요~ 

 

 

 

 

저는 노션도움말과 구글링을 참고해서 이렇게 작성해 보았습니다.

 

시작일과 반복주기(일수 days)을 입력하면

자동으로 오늘 기준으로 다음시작일이 생성됩니다.

 

이때

반복유형(반복/ 일회성), 상태(할일/ 진행중/ 완료)가 자동으로 설정됩니다.

 

->템플릿 복제하기

 

<수식 참고>

상태

if(prop("시작일") > now(), "🟠할일", if(prop("다음시작일") < now() or empty(prop("반복주기")), "⚫완료", "🟢진행중"))

 

반복유형

if(empty(prop("반복주기")) and not empty(prop("시작일")), "➡일회성", if(not empty(prop("반복주기")), "🔁반복", " "))

 

다음시작일

if(dateBetween(now(), prop("시작일"), "days") >= 1 and unequal(formatDate(now(), "L"), formatDate(prop("시작일"), "L")) and unequal(prop("반복유형"), "➡일회성"), if(equal(dateBetween(now(), prop("시작일"), "days") / prop("반복주기"), ceil(dateBetween(now(), prop("시작일"), "days") / prop("반복주기"))), dateAdd(prop("시작일"), multiply(dateBetween(now(), prop("시작일"), "days") / prop("반복주기") + 1, prop("반복주기")), "days"), dateAdd(prop("시작일"), multiply(ceil(dateBetween(now(), prop("시작일"), "days") / prop("반복주기")), prop("반복주기")), "days")), dateAdd(prop("시작일"), prop("반복주기"), "days"))

 

 

https://ksbox1030.notion.site/14beb4c6062949f4b35d5917701fe49f

 

날짜 반복주기 자동생성하기

→ 이전 가기

ksbox1030.notion.site

 

https://ksbox1030.notion.site/f2e1e3e76d3948ee8d78048783fed540

 

노션사용팁 예제. 템플릿

→홈으로 가기

ksbox1030.notion.site

 

관련글 더보기

댓글 영역